capistrano deploy:检查成功但部署失败

时间:2012-12-23 19:58:08

标签: git deployment capistrano cap

这是我第一次使用capistrano,一切似乎都没问题,但不幸的是部署失败了。

在部署上限后

:检查它是否返回:

You appear to have all necessary dependencies installed

所以我认为一切都好。部署时间!但它归还了这个:

command finished in 81ms
failed: "sh -c 'if [ -d /home/alternate/domains/testserveraz.eu/public_html/shared/cached-copy ]; 
then cd /home/alternate/domains/testserveraz.eu/public_html/shared/cached-copy && 
git fetch -q origin && git fetch --tags -q origin && git reset -q --hard 
d5018b4b253e082bae9dd8b7566c7840f26fecaa && git clean -q -d -x -f; 
else git clone -q git@brive.lt:testserveraz.git 
/home/alternate/domains/testserveraz.eu/public_html/shared/cached-copy && 
cd /home/alternate/domains/testserveraz.eu/public_html/shared/cached-copy && 
git checkout -q -b deploy d5018b4b253e082bae9dd8b7566c7840f26fecaa; fi'" on testserveraz.eu

任何帮助将不胜感激

1 个答案:

答案 0 :(得分:0)

我尝试使用错误的凭据连接到用户'git'。所以我在deploy.rb中更改了用户名,因此它将使用正确的用户名和密码上传文件。